Beavers Trip Up the Roadrunners 32-9!

Oregon State Wrestling Fans,

It was Senior Night, the last home dual of the season, and the Beavers were hosting the Cal State Bakersfield Roadrunners.

After the first five matches, CSU Bakersfield had drawn to within two points of OSU, 11-9, but those were the last points the Roadrunners would score. Both Cody Crawford and Kegan Calkins put exclamation points on the final result with wins by fall for the last two matches of the night. Beavers 32 Roadrunners 9!!

To start the evening - Seniors Ali Alshujery, Joey Palmer and Joey Delgado were introduced along with their parents to the crowd. Thanks for all the years of hard work, guys!!

Wrestling began with the 133 weight class. Joey Palmer made good use of his last stand on his home mat. With a point for riding time, Joey picked up another tech fall for his career, 20-5. Jack Hathaway then knocked off #17 Russell Rohlfing at 141 by a 7-0 score. At 149, no takedowns were scored, and CSUB won by one escape point, giving the Roadrunners 3 points.

Next Abraham Rodriquez worked his way to a 9-6 decision at 157 taking the Beavers into the intermission with a 11-3 score .

At 165 the Roadrunners picked up a fall, leading to that 11-9 score, and it was nail biting time. But the Beavers took over from there.

Freshman Bob Coleman won a 10-8 decision at 174. At 184 Seth McLeod came out on fire against his taller opponent and came up with a decision of his own, 10-6 or 7. (I had 10-6, CSUB has 10-6, OSU has 10-7.)

At 197, Corey Griego had lots of wild scrambles in his match with a former high school teammate, but won a 8-3 decision Followed by the falls by Heavyweight Cody Crawford and 125 Kegan Calkins.

It was a good way to finish the home season for the Beavers. Congratulations to all the match winners, Palmer, Hathaway, Rodriquez, Coleman, McLeod, Griego, Crawford and Calkins!
